Transformasi Ilmu: Dari Renaisans ke Era Modern

  • Ahmad Firjaun Balya Barlaman program studi bahasa dan sastra arab, universitas islam negeri maulana malik ibrahim malang

Abstract

The process of transformation of science from the Renaissance to the modern era continues and gives birth to various innovations that have a significant impact on human life. However, new challenges also continue to emerge along with technological developments and the complexity of social problems. To face these challenges, a deep understanding of the history of scientific transformation is needed as well as the ability to adapt and utilize scientific advances to create a better society. transformation of science and the challenges ahead, we can be better prepared for a complex future. This readiness involves increasing collaboration between disciplines, implementing strong ethics in research, and ensuring that all levels of society can access science fairly and equitably.
